In this context, within the framework of the International Internet Day and, taking into account that most users prefer to use a laptop thanks to the advantages it offers such as portability, versatility and the possibility of wireless connection, CY Chen, manager of Asus Peru , provides four tips to strengthen the connection of your laptop and thus avoid connectivity difficulties:

1.-Capture the best Wifi networks. – For the executive of the Taiwanese brand, this is the first step to improve the quality of the Internet, but not the intensity, since the speed of the network greatly influences, depending on the megabytes available. The most modern routers mostly offer 2 types of wireless connections: 2.4GHz and 5GHz networks.

The 2.4GHz network has been the standard for several generations of Wifi, its main benefit is that it is compatible with any device, whether old or modern, in addition to its greater range. 5GHz networks are included as of Wi-Fi 5, they are also known as 5G networks and usually have the same name as the 2.4GHz network by default, but with the term 5G added to the end of the name.

Networks of this type carry the signal with waves that move at a frequency that is higher than 2.4GHz networks, due to issues related to the physics behind the movement of the waves, this means that the signal has a lower range, however, 5G networks move at a type of frequency that is only used by modern wireless internet networks.

Unlike older networks that share space with signals emitted by Bluetooth devices, wireless phones and mice, microwaves, among other common devices. This reduces the intensity of 2.4GHz networks and gives 5GHz networks an advantage, especially in homes where the distance covered is not an issue. Also, the higher the frequency of the network, the faster information can be propagated, allowing 5GHz networks to be ideal if a high-speed connection is needed, the same happens with 6GHz networks, present in devices Wi-Fi 6 compatible.

It is very important to consider that to use a certain Wi-Fi protocol (such as Wi-Fi 5 or Wi-Fi 6), both the computer and the router must be compatible with that standard. “For example, the new Asus and ROG models come with the Wi-Fi Master SmartConnect function, thinking about the difficulties of connections to the best signal, therefore, this function makes your computer connect to different Wi-Fi points according with the intensity of it”, he adds.

2.- Say no to connection saturation. – The era of connectivity has taken over homes, and with a massive number of devices requesting access to the network, it is therefore vital to have a connection that is prepared to support all connections simultaneously. The Internet connection is shared between all connected devices.

Thus, when one downloads a file, the network tends to slow down. To avoid this, the Asus specialist recommends specialized software that allows users to define whether they want to give priority to network resources for games or to download files, among others, according to their needs; allowing those actions that are a priority for the user to be executed with the highest possible speed. “For example, ROG Game First allows you to control the speeds of each program you are using, helping you choose your priorities.”

3.-Consider the best wireless connectivity standards. – The latest Wi-Fi wireless connectivity standards, including the latest Wi-Fi 6 and 6e, specifically focus on improving network capacity, making them ideal for a home where multiple devices are connected. Compared to Wi-Fi 5, Wi-Fi 6 and 6e offer up to 4 times more network capacity and much smarter connection management.

Also, this latest generation of Wi-Fi is 75% lower than in Wi-Fi 5. In short, lower latency translates into more instantaneous connections, with a lower communication time between the device and the router, essential to have a response fast on smart devices and maintain a real-time connection in online games.

In terms of speed, these latest standards can already reach communications at rates reaching 1000 Mbps, and, in addition to the 2.5GHz and 5GHz networks (the one that offered higher speed connections and less wireless interference) present since Wifi 5, Wi-Fi 6e adds support for 6GHz connections for the first time, allowing you to have even more interference-free channels for your connection. Wi-Fi 6 and 6e also feature improvements to the way antennas communicate with devices for more stable connections, as well as security enhancements for more robust connections.

4.- Free the network from intruders. – Likewise, the ASUS executive points out that, even if a network has a password, it is not guaranteed that other unknown devices do not surreptitiously consume bandwidth and reduce the Wi-Fi speed. However, it is possible to use applications for the laptop or cell phone that allow you to see who is connected to the network and thus boost data spending intelligently.

CY Chen also warns about the importance of having good practices for optimizing Wi-Fi connectivity, such as constant cleaning of Wi-Fi equipment and its nearby areas, in addition to locating them in strategic places that guarantee the equitable arrival of the signal to all users. home spaces.

Internet users still do not put aside the cable connection

In the latest wireless communication standards, various improvements have been implemented. However, many people still prefer to connect to the Internet through network cables for various reasons such as: The presence of interference in the environment (either by devices that cause interference or by the thickness of the walls in the house, preventing distribution of the signal is even), or by having a router with Wi-Fi emission of older standards (such as Wi-Fi 4 or 5) that does not manage to obtain the maximum speeds promised by the Internet service provider.

Regardless of the reason users choose the wired connection, a network port is available on many laptops. For this reason, the Asus manager emphasizes that, as happens with wireless connections, not all LAN connection ports are the same, since they vary in the maximum speed supported.

There are those of 1 Gbps, and the most modern devices (especially those oriented to video games) integrate ports that support connections of up to 2.5 Gbps, comfortably covering the maximum internet connection speeds offered by telecommunications companies today.
